Article 16. Entry Into Force

1. This Agreement shall enter into force on the date of the receipt of the last notification by the Contracting Parties, in writing and through diplomatic channels, of the completion of the respective internal legal procedures necessary to that effect.

2. Upon the entry into force of this Agreement, the Agreement between the Government of the Republic of Turkey and the Federal Government of the Federal Republic of Yugoslavia concerning the Reciprocal Promotion and Protection oflnvestments, signed on 2nd March 2001 is terminated and substit11ted by this Agreement.

3. This Agreement shall remain in force for a period of ten (10) years and shall continue to be in force unless terminated in accordance with paragraph 5 of this Article.

4. This Agreement may be amended by mutual written consent of the Contracting Parties at any time. The amendments shall enter into force in accordance with the same legal procedure prescribed under the paragraph 1 of the present Article.

5. Either Contracting Party may, by giving one year's prior written notice to the other Contracting Party, terminate this Agreement at the end of the initial ten-year period or at any time thereafter.

6. With respect to investments made or acquired prior to the date of termination of this Agreement and to which this Agreement otherwise applies, the provisions of all of the other Articles of this Agreement shall thereafter continue to be effective for a further period of five (5) years from the date of termination.

Conclusion

IN WITNESS WHEREOF, the undersigned representatives, duly authorized thereto by their respective Governments, have signed this Agreement.

DONE in duplicate at Belgrade on September 7, 2022 in the Turkish, Serbian and English languages, all texts being equally authentic.

In case of any divergence of interpretation, the English text shall prevail.
